Celebration of Ben Harrison’s life to be held at Prenton Park

On Wednesday, 9 August, Tranmere Rovers reported the passing during the previous night of Associate Director of the Club, and Chairman of the Tranmere Rovers Supporters’ Trust, Ben Harrison.

Both sets of fans observed a minute’s applause on the 60th minute of last weekend’s fixture against Harrogate to celebrate Ben’s life.

A book of condolence has been placed in the club shop so that supporters can share their memories and thoughts.

A statement on the club website says, “Ben was cherished by all within the Tranmere Rovers community. In honour of his memory, both the Club and Ben’s family extend an invitation to join us in commemorating his life at Prenton Park on Sunday, August 27th, at 4pm.

“The commemorative service will take place within Prenton Park, and the entrance to the Kop Stand will be accessible from 3.30pm. We kindly request all attendees to be seated by 3.50pm, in preparation for the service’s commencement at 4pm.

“Following the service, the Fan Park will be open for supporters to gather and remember Ben with a toast.

“If you would like to contribute to the Crowdfunder established in Ben’s memory, you can make donations by clicking the provided link. Crowdfunder has generously committed to matching all donations and covering any administrative expenses.

“We anticipate a strong turnout at Prenton Park as we come together to celebrate the life of our beloved friend, Ben.”
